The refereeing was poor throughout, and for the majority of the game I think the refereeing hindered neither side. But the no-try against England and the ruling on the Tony Williams high shot were poor.

However, I think anyone saying the referee was a reason for our loss would be wrong. I don't buy what the BBC commentators were saying throughout, it was obvious that Australia were the better side, for one reason - They took and were threatening with every opportunity they had.

England were fantastic all over the field, except for the most important and crucial area - Australias 20m zone. We played fantastic and were threatening, but as soon as we got into their 20 we bottled it.

You can put forward some ifs and buts on what the scoreline would have been if the referee got every call correctly but ultimately I don't think it's valid excuse or reason. Every time we took the ball into Australias 20 we bottled it, ESPECIALLY when we had fresh sets in their end of the field.

We lacked sadly in composure. Trying to force tries too much, as Jiffy alluded to in the half time break. It's a shame because outside of that one small area of the field we played extremely well, arguably better than Australia. But we didn't capitalise on any of our good work.

Go look at our tries, I think except for one, they all came from sets that started in our own half of the field(please correct me if I'm wrong).

That was our problem. If we played the clinical, free flowing football that we played coming out of our own half, within Australias 20, we could have put 10 tries on them.
